Craft Barn's Seventh Challenge.

This fortnight (still loving that word), Craft Barn gave us Change or Truth.  Please visit them, because all my links open in a new window, so you won't miss anything here, either.

I realize the DT members also chose Change this fortnight, but I found so much humor in this quote, I simply had to use it.

This is a genuine British coin, brought to me years ago by a friend.  It is 5 pence, which may be about the same as a nickle in the US.

I cut some quarters ($0.25 US) from an old advertisement for the new design.  I used one to signify this is Craft Barn's seventh challenge.

Since I couldn't find an image of a vending machine, I decided to sew around the words by Robert C. Gallagher, "Change is inevitable, except from a vending machine."  I added the dollar image I found in a magazine.

Today is Day 7 leading up to Earth Day.  In case you don't know, my quest is to make art from things people would normally send to the trash.  As I've done with all previous challenges, I used a file folder for my substrate that I cut in half and spritzed with my handmade shimmering mists, cut images from junk mail and a magazine, and took 5 pence out of circulation by adding it to my art.
